Biswaspur

Biswaspur is a village located in Sonhaula subdivision of Bhagalpur district in Bihar, India. It is situated 4km away from sub-district headquarter Sonhaula (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Bhagalpur. As per 2009 stats, Bhuria Mahiyama is the gram panchayat of Biswaspur village.

About Biswaspur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Biswaspur is 240277. The village spans a total geographical area of 129 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 813105. Bhagalpur is nearest town to Biswaspur village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 40km away.

Population of Biswaspur

Below is a concise population overview of Biswaspur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,238 661 577
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 243 134 109
Scheduled Castes (SC) 174 93 81
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 6 4 2
Literate Population 751 473 278
Illiterate Population 487 188 299

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Biswaspur village:

  • The total population of Biswaspur village is around 1,238, including approximately 661 males and 577 females, with a sex ratio of 872 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 243 children aged 0–6 years in Biswaspur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Biswaspur village has 174 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 6 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Biswaspur village is about 60.66%, with male literacy at 71.56% and female literacy at 48.18%.
  • There are around 238 households in Biswaspur village.

Connectivity of Biswaspur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Biswaspur. As per the 2011 stats, Biswaspur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
